Outline Paper 1

I. Introduction

A. Madagascar (2005)
B. Thesis- The movie Madagascar takes place on our earth, but it breaks several laws of physics that pertain to it.

II. Body

A. Action/ Reaction exaggerations
1. Hippo (Gloria) manages to break through a brick wall in order to escape the New York zoo.
2. When Gloria breaks free from her traveling crate, she is able to kick out a wood siding which hits Alex the lion flying back about 20 ft back and into the air.
3. Once the Giraffe realizes they are in fact in the wild, and not another zoo, he slams his face down into the sand and propels downward up to his upper neck
4. When Alex chases Marty (zebra) in the wild he comes at him at a very high speed. The collision causes them to tumble entangled for about 30ft.

B. Squash and Stretch
1. The Giraffe gets his head stuck in the subway cart while the rest of him is on the platform. The train takes off stretching his neck until it snaps back to him.
2. Alex pulls on the giraffes head and neck in order to pull him out of his crate. The neck stretches out like until it flies back like elastic.
3. Once Alex starts to go savage he has trouble adjusting to his claws and the wild. He falls down a cliff bouncing off rocks and beds of flowers in a wild tumble.

C. Gravity
1. In the start of the movie the animals get excited about their ‘show time’ starting. Alex is so excited he flips and flies like gravity does not exist. He also flings around a street pole and hurls himself further into the sky.
2. Alex leaps about 15 ft. in the air from a stand still when he tries to fight Marty once they have realized they are not at the zoo anymore.
3. The King Lemur jumps off a tall branch during their entrance to the movie. He falls over a few stories high but very slowly. The shot makes it seems as if the king can almost glide as he returns the ground, exaggerating the creatures lightness.
4. Alex picks up all 3 animals (zebra, giraffe, hippo) while standing on his hind legs. The gravity would need to be much less for this to be possible.

III. Conclusion

A. Laws of physics are consistently broken during the film
B. The rule breaking creates a very enjoyable and comedic style that although does not look real, works positively in the context of the movie.
